引言
在现代前端开发中,Vue.js 作为一个流行的框架,吸引了众多开发者的关注。无论是新手还是有经验的开发者,查找和研究开源的 Vue 项目实例 在 GitHub 上都成为了一种高效的学习方法。本文将详细介绍一些实用的 Vue 项目实例,并分析如何通过 GitHub 来获取这些资源。
为什么选择Vue项目实例?
使用 Vue.js 开发应用程序的主要优势在于:
- 响应式: Vue能够以简单的方式响应数据变化。
- 组件化: 通过组件化结构使得代码的重用性大大提高。
- 易于学习: 其语法简单明了,适合新手。
- 强大的生态系统: 诸如Vue Router、Vuex等工具大大增强了其功能。
以上特性使得 Vue 项目 在开发者中受欢迎,因此了解和借鉴现有的开源实例十分重要。
在GitHub上找到Vue项目实例
使用搜索功能
在 GitHub 上,您可以通过输入关键词“Vue”来搜索相关项目,以下是一些有效的搜索技巧:
- 关键词: 结合使用
Vue
、Vue.js
、Vue 项目实例
等相关关键词。 - 筛选条件: 可以使用 星级、Fork 数量等筛选条件来找到优质项目。
推荐的Vue项目实例
以下是一些值得关注的 Vue 项目实例,可以直接在 GitHub 上进行搜索:
-
Vue Element Admin
一个后台管理系统的模板,基于 Element UI,适合构建大型管理系统。- GitHub链接: Vue Element Admin
-
Vue.js HackerNews 2.0
这是一个使用 Vue.js 实现的 HackerNews 克隆项目。- GitHub链接: HackerNews Clone
-
Nuxt.js
一个基于 Vue.js 的服务器端渲染框架,适用于构建服务端渲染的应用。- GitHub链接: Nuxt.js
-
Vuex
一个专为 Vue.js 设计的状态管理库,方便管理复杂应用中的状态。- GitHub链接: Vuex
克隆与使用Vue项目
从 GitHub 上获取 Vue 项目实例 非常简单。您可以通过以下步骤克隆并使用这些项目:
- 克隆项目: 使用
git clone
命令,后接项目链接。 - 安装依赖: 进入项目目录后,运行
npm install
或yarn
来安装依赖。 - 启动项目: 运行
npm run serve
或yarn serve
启动项目。
学习与贡献
学习Vue项目实例的最佳实践
学习开源项目的最佳实践可以帮助您更快地提升技术能力,以下是一些建议:
- 阅读文档: 每个项目通常都会有文档,理解其结构和功能。
- 参与开发: 您可以尝试为这些项目贡献代码,参与 GitHub 上的讨论。
- 跟随更新: 定期查看项目的更新,了解新特性及优化。
贡献开源社区
开源的精髓在于分享与合作,您也可以选择创建自己的 Vue 项目 并上传到 GitHub,成为开源社区的一员。
常见问题解答(FAQ)
1. Vue.js与其他前端框架的区别是什么?
Vue.js 与其他框架,如 React 或 Angular 的主要区别在于其更灵活的架构与更简单的学习曲线,特别是在组件化和数据绑定方面。Vue还具有更直观的模板语法,使得视图层的开发更加简洁。
2. 如何选择适合的Vue项目实例学习?
选择 Vue 项目实例 时,建议考虑以下因素:
- 项目活跃度: 选择那些频繁更新且有较多贡献者的项目。
- 文档完整性: 完整的文档有助于您快速上手。
- 项目复杂度: 根据自己的技术水平选择适合的项目。
3. GitHub上如何找到高质量的Vue项目?
您可以查看项目的Star数和Fork数,通常这些数值较高的项目质量也较好。此外,可以参考社区的评价和使用反馈。
4. 我可以为Vue项目贡献什么?
您可以通过修复bug、编写文档、提供新特性建议、翻译项目文档等方式为 Vue 项目 贡献力量。
结语
通过 GitHub 探索和学习 Vue 项目实例 是提升前端开发技能的有效途径。本文为您提供了相关资源与实践经验,希望能帮助您在前端开发的旅途中走得更远。